French 1 Ms. Amanda Brzezicki

Bonjour! BA in English/French Education from Grand Valley State University Summer study at “France Langue” Language School in Nice, France 18 months living and teaching abroad in France Lover of reading, writing, theatre, traveling, and learning languages!

Philosophy of Education My goal as a teacher is to create a comfortable and approachable learning environment so that each student can reach their learning potential in their own way. In a relaxed yet organized classroom, each student is capable of understanding and being an active part of their own learning process.

Rochester Curriculum World Language Level 1 Build on language skills from intro class Expand Vocabulary Focus on grammar, syntax, and tenses Listen to and read stories, dialogues and written works Study culture and people Learn to communicate effectively

A Peek into French Class Activity/Movement Games “Kindergarten” Activities Authentic Movies, Music, Books ect Skits/dialogues Exploring culture Culture days

Culture Days Student groups organize one of the following: – French food (bought or prepared) – Information on French country, city or region. – Game, song or custom. – “French in the News” article. – Guest French Speakers!

Homework 2-4 times per week Given so students can practice, study and improve on what we discuss in class Assignments are due at beginning of class unless otherwise noted by the teacher

Communication Parents are welcome and encouraged to participate in all field trips and classroom events. I am always available for extra student help before school, after school, during lunch and home work help. Questions, concerns, praises; please contact me! Amanda Brzezicki

À Bientôt! I look forward to showing your children the joy, intrigue and excitement of the French culture and language!
